Job Duties
What you'll do -
Portfolio management (donor cultivation)
Manage a portfolio of mid-level donors and prospects in The 1607 Society (typically $2,500–$9,999 annually), with a focus on retention and gift upgrades.
Develop personalized cultivation strategies to deepen engagement and grow giving.
Identify and qualify new donor prospects through gift levels, event participation, board referrals, and other prospecting methods.
Partner with the Director of Membership and Annual Giving to move higher-capacity prospects to the Major Gifts Team.
Meet defined goals for one-to-one and one-to-many donor interactions — calls, meetings, emails, and event invitations.
Donor stewardship
Steward donors through regular calls, emails, and personalized correspondence that recognize and thank them for their support.
Design and carry out strategies to upgrade donors to higher tiers within The 1607 Society.
Align messaging and campaigns for mid-level donors alongside the Director of Membership and Annual Giving.
Represent the Foundation at events and support 1607 Society programs.
Draft and produce The 1607 Society quarterly e-newsletter.
Corporate membership program
Manage the full corporate membership lifecycle of identification, cultivation, solicitation, stewardship, and renewal, tracking pipeline, revenue, and engagement in the donor database.
Serve as liaison for corporate membership inquiries and represent the Foundation at community business events.
Reporting and support
Record donor activity, call reports, and meeting notes in Raiser's Edge promptly and accurately.
Track progress toward revenue and upgrade goals and help prepare reports for leadership.
Support other departmental needs as they arise.
